Kramatorsk railway station, the Glossary

Index Kramatorsk railway station

Kramatorsk railway station is a railway station in Kramatorsk, Ukraine, maintained by Donets Railway.[1]

Kramatorsk railway station attack

On 8 April 2022, a Russian missile strike hit the railway station of the Ukrainian city of Kramatorsk during the Russian invasion of Ukraine.
